A guide to uninstall Miro from your computer

This page contains complete information on how to uninstall Miro for Windows. The Windows release was created by Miro. Go over here where you can find out more on Miro. The application is usually placed in the C:\Users\UserName\AppData\Local\RealtimeBoard folder. Take into account that this path can vary being determined by the user's choice. The full command line for uninstalling Miro is C:\Users\UserName\AppData\Local\RealtimeBoard\Update.exe. Keep in mind that if you will type this command in Start / Run Note you might receive a notification for administrator rights. The program's main executable file is titled Miro.exe and it has a size of 362.12 KB (370808 bytes).

The following executables are contained in Miro. They take 134.60 MB (141134784 bytes) on disk.

  • Miro - formerly RealtimeBoard.exe (303.12 KB)
  • Miro.exe (362.12 KB)
  • RealtimeBoard.exe (316.12 KB)
  • Update.exe (1.75 MB)
  • Miro - formerly RealtimeBoard.exe (121.12 KB)
  • Miro.exe (129.89 MB)
  • RealtimeBoard.exe (134.12 KB)
